About

The Walpole is a charming independent ice cream parlor in Ealing that delights families with handmade flavors and generous scoops that won't break the bank. With outdoor seating perfect for letting kids enjoy their treats without worry, this local gem offers a sweet escape after exploring West London's parks and attractions.

Best Time to Visit

Best visited on sunny spring and summer afternoons between 2pm and 4pm when the weather is pleasant for outdoor seating. Avoid weekends after 1pm when it gets busiest with local families. Quieter visits are possible on weekday mornings.

What to Know

Budget-friendly prices make this an affordable treat for the whole family. Street parking available on surrounding roads, though can be limited during peak times. The outdoor seating is casual and relaxed, perfect for families with energetic children.

Seasonal Notes

Most enjoyable during spring and summer months (April through September) when outdoor seating is comfortable. Winter visits are still possible but seating may be less appealing in cold weather. Check opening hours during winter as they may vary.
